The nonlinear interaction between electrons and high-frequency fields with discrete phase changes in a periodic structure
Abstract
The interaction between an electron beam and high-frequency fields is discussed in terms of the general theory of the excitation of periodic structures, with allowance made for all the spatial harmonics of the forward and backward waves. A method is proposed for the fast numerical integration of equations with rapidly changing coefficients, which makes it possible to solve the interaction equations with allowance for the distribution function of the high-frequency field. It is shown that the high-frequency field distribution function must be fully taken into account for systems that are less than ten periods long.
